Butternut Squash and Sweet Potato Soup

  • Total Time: 50 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ale

2 tbsp olive oil 1 large butternut squash, peeled, deseeded, and cubed 2 medium sweet potatoes, peeled and cubed 1 large onion, chopped 2 cloves garlic, minced 4 cups vegetable broth 1 cup water 1/2 cup coconut milk (full-fat for creaminess) 1 tsp curry powder 1/2 tsp ground ginger Salt and black pepper to taste Optional: fresh cilantro or parsley for garnish


Instructions

1. Heat olive oil in a large pot or Dutch oven over medium heat. Add chopped onion and cook until softened, about 5 minutes. Stir in minced garlic, curry powder, and ground ginger. Cook for another minute until fragrant. Add cubed butternut squash and sweet potatoes to the pot. Pour in vegetable broth and water.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ce heat, cover, and simmer for 20-25 minutes, or until the squash and sweet potatoes are very tender. Carefully transfer the soup in batches to a blender (or use an immersion blender directly in the pot) and blend until smooth and creamy. Return the blended soup to the pot. Stir in the coconut milk. Season with salt and black pepper to taste. Heat through gently, do not boil. Serve hot, garnished with fresh cilantro or parsley if desired. Notes

For an extra layer of flavor, roast the butternut squash and sweet potatoes before adding them to the soup. Adjust the amount of curry powder and ginger to your preference. This Butternut Squash and Sweet Potato Soup freezes well for future meals.
